Late Offensive Push Earns Ocelots a Split in DH

Late Offensive Push Earns Ocelots a Split in DH

DETROIT, MI – With the weather in the past week postponing the doubleheader on Thursday, Saturday's DH marked the start of the 4-game set with Mott.

Game 1- Not much would get going for the Ocelots in game 1. Being held to just 4 hits on the offensive side, Schoolcraft would be unable to plate a run across 7 innings. Although Mott would plate 7 runs, only 4 of the runs that came across would be earned thanks to 4 Ocelot errors. Sawyer Pace, Dominic Westfall, Ben Cannon, and Barrett Barker would account for the 4 Schoolcraft hits.

Game 2- For a while in the back end of the twin-bill, it looked like the same result was coming for Schoolcraft, being shut out. However, going into the bottom of the 6th,down 1-0, the offense would find its spark. Getting ignited with a Bryan Tuttle double, Schoolcraft would plate 3 runs in the inning to take a 3-1 lead. Knocking in the 3 runs would be, Tyler Allos (single), Mason Malysz (sac fly) and Ben Cannon (double). In the top of the 7th, Mott would get a 2 out triple to bring the game within 1 run before the next batter would fly out to left to cap off a 3-2 Ocelot victory.

Starting on the mound and getting the win was sophomore Austin Smolenski. Smolenski would go innings, allowing 4 hits, 1 earned run and strike out 5. Abel Gutierrez came on in the 7th to earn the save.
